Rainfall gathered in the mountains south of Egypt is the source of the Nile's
water. The land itself, in Egypt, is a desert (in the Sahara), and it is not very
fertile. But when the Nile overflows each year, silt is deposited in the land near
the river, which makes it very fertile.
